Program Notes:
My Saxophone Concerto is in two movements of contrasting character and was written for saxophonist Timothy McAllister. It's scored for solo alto saxophone, with an ensemble of orchestral winds (woodwinds and brass) plus percussion and piano. The opening movement, marked "Gently, with a sense of pulse", explores the saxophone's lyrical and expressive qualities as the ensemble creates slowly-changing, pulsating harmonies, over which the saxophone plays long, lyrical lines. The second movement, marked "With great energy", contains frenetic, pulse-oriented music and features the saxophone's virtuosic possibilities. Eventually, the ensemble gives way to the soloist's slowly evolving cadenza. As the movement titles suggest, the music was inspired by the phases of the moon and the vastness of space.
This work was made possible in part by the Gail Straith Commissioning Fund at the University of Michigan and the Creative Ventures Fund at Rice University.
-- Pierre Jalbert
